Quality Control Manager(qualified per ANSI/AISC 360 section N4)Reports to PresidentSupervises no positionsResponsibilitiesPre-surface preparation inspection.Perform visual inspection of all welds per AWS Section 8.15.1 and Figure 3.6Pieces requiring corrective work are to be tagged and defective welds marked with chalk.Correct any defective welds and re-inspectNote corrective welding on shop inspectors record drawings.Note welders mark requiring corrective work on the quality control sheet.Perform visual inspection of all cuts, copes, etc., for structural defects and cosmetics.Perform dimensional inspection when required.Check off materials loaded for shipping against the control sheet.Communicates on a daily basis with the President.Surface PreparationCheck the degree of surface cleanliness per visual comparison to SSPC standard.Check the surface profile per visual comparison to SSPC StandardPieces with non-conforming areas are to be tagged, areas marked with chalk and corrective action taken to correct the non-conforming surface which must then be re-inspected.Testing during application of coatingsCheck that the material being applied is the correct materialConfirm that the material remains within the manufacturers recommended shelf life.Check the temperature of the coating material, and the pot life at that temperature.Check that materials are properly mixed, thinned and strained.Application must be as specified.Check that the ambient and surface conditions are within limits prior to start of coating.Check that the applied film shows proper flow without sags, runs and in the proper WFT range.Testing Cured Film, First or Prime CoatCheck for proper DFT and defectsRepair ProceduresRepair procedures will vary with different types of paint and different manufacturers, all repairs to be made per the manufacturers recommendation.Application of a second coatVerify that the prime coat has been properly applied, cured, and complies with the job specifications.Check that the surface and ambient temperature, humidity, and dew point are within requirements.After these factors have been confirmed, the same instructions for confirming the proper materials being used, mixed, thinned, etc., for the prime coat are repeated for the second and all successive coats.Record of inspectionsInspectors record, sign, and date all inspections on QC formOutside Testing LabWorks with outside testing labs and inspectorsShop Inspectors Training ProgramMound Technologies Inc. operations and procedures and quality assurance manual.AISC shop inspector training guide.Associated Builders and Contractors-Ironworker IIAttendance at the shop weld inspection seminar (Hobart or Similar)Regular review of industry publications
